TheOpportunity
Black & Veatch has an exciting opportunity for a Water Resources position focused on stormwater planning and design, asset management, water quality and integrated planning. This role is preferably based in Texas with intermittent travel within Texas and Oklahoma.
Key Responsibilities- Lead business development efforts through the identification and capture of the following services:
- Planning and/or design of stormwater improvements, including open channels, storm or combined sewer systems, and stormwater detention/retention facilities.
- Planning and/or design of green infrastructure and sustainable watershed measures, including structural BMPs.
- Planning and/or design of coastal measures.
- Planning and/or design of flood mitigation improvements, including dams, levees, reservoirs, and pump stations.
- Erosion and sediment control planning and design, including SWPPP development.
- Regulatory compliance and permitting efforts for USACE, FEMA, and other environmental permit submittals.
- Scenario planning efforts for CSO, SSO, stormwater, and TMDL compliance projects.
- The application of sophisticated collection system, watershed and receiving stream H&H and water quality models.
- Planning efforts related to supply diversification, collection/distribution system expansions and rehab and repair.
- Build client relationships throughout the target geography to drive growth of the business.
- Lead the execution of the services listed above and act as Project Manager.
- Interface with innovative stormwater, water quality, and planning partners to leverage new technologies and approaches for the benefit of our clients.
